What is the process to request the adoption of a child in El Salvador when the biological parents are involved in a process of loss of parental authority?
The process to request the adoption of a child in El Salvador when the biological parents are involved in a process of loss of parental authority involves submitting an application to the Salvadoran Institute for the Comprehensive Development of Children and Adolescents (ISNA). Investigations and evaluations will be carried out to determine the suitability of the applicants and a judicial process will be followed to finalize the adoption, taking into account the best interests of the child and guaranteeing their well-being.
What are the responsibilities of labor authorities in Guatemala regarding the inspection and supervision of working conditions, and how are these functions applied?
Labor authorities in Guatemala have the responsibility of inspecting and supervising working conditions in the country. They carry out inspections at workplaces to verify compliance with labor standards, including occupational health and safety conditions. They also investigate complaints of labor rights violations and take corrective action in case of non-compliance.
What is the penalty for the crime of fraud in Peru?
Fraud in Peru, such as obtaining financial benefits through deception or tricks, can result in prison sentences and financial penalties. The penalties vary depending on the severity of the crime and the amount defrauded.
How can I request the renewal of a weapons license in the Dominican Republic?
Renewing a weapons license in the Dominican Republic involves submitting an application to the General Directorate of Arms and Ammunition Control (DGAM). You must provide documents supporting the need for the license, such as a medical certificate, and meet safety requirements. The process includes background checks and payment of fees
How does Guatemala promote international cooperation in preventing the financing of terrorism?
Guatemala promotes cooperation through bilateral and international agreements. It participates in information exchanges with other countries and collaborates with international organizations in the fight against the financing of terrorism.
